What to Do After a Car Accident to Protect Your Insurance Claim

Being involved in a car accident, whether it’s a mere minor fender-bender, or a very serious roll-over accident, can be very stressful. In the immediate moments that follow the car accident, there are certain actions which should be taken which will likely make a major difference in protecting your insurance claim and also ensuring you receive the right level of coverage you’re entitled to. Here at The Lambert Agency, we’ve seen way too many Texans lose out on rightful compensation, simply due to mistakes made after the initial car accident. Here’s what you should do immediately after a car accident to protect both yourself and your insurance claim.


Make Safety Your First Priority

Safety is paramount in nearly every accident type, but it’s especially important after a car accident. Try your best to move your vehicle to a safe location if it’s still operable. If it’s not, relocate yourself to a safe spot while you await the arrival of police, fire, and EMTs. Call 911 if anyone is hurt or if there’s significant damage to either car(s) or surrounding property. Even if the accident seems to be a minor accident, being checked out by a trained medical professional is very important. They may be able to see telltale signs of something wrong and recommend a trip to the hospital for further monitoring. Some injuries will take hours or even several days to show up.


Contact Law Enforcement

You should always call the police to visit the crash scene, even for smaller accidents. A police report will provide you with official documentation and records of what happened. This information can be critical for when filing your initial insurance claim. Always ensure to write down the responding officer’s name, badge number, and the report number prior to leaving the scene. 


Document Everything

The more information you collect, the better protected you are later on down the road.
Here’s what you should always try to document:

  • Clear photos of any vehicle damage, license plates, the scene, and any and all visible injuries
  • Names, phone numbers, and insurance details for all parties involved
  • Contact information for witnesses, if any involved

If you’re too shaken or injured to take notes, use your phone’s voice memo app to record any and all details while they’re still fresh in your mind.


Avoid Admitting Fault

Emotions may certainly run high after the initial accident, but you should try to resist the urge to apologize or make any statements which could be misinterpreted as admitting fault, as this could be used against you in future proceedings. Even simple statements where you say “I didn’t see you there…” could hurt your case later on. Allow the investigation and insurance adjusters to properly determine responsibility. 


Notify Your Insurance Company Promptly

Texas insurance policies require you to always report accidents within a “reasonable timeframe”. Waiting too long may lead to an inevitable denial in claim or a delay in processing. When you contact your insurance company, always stick to the facts of the situation, and avoid speculating about fault or damage costs.


Keep a Record of All Communication

Create a simple folder which is easily accessible and can store digital files for your claim. Add copies of the police report, medical bills, repair estimates, and correspondence with your insurer. Additionally, any notes from phone calls should be accurately recorded as well. Organization is crucial when it comes to having your claim processed quickly and accurately.


Get Professional Guidance Before Accepting a Settlement

Insurance companies may try to offer a quicker payout to close your case expeditiously. With this being said, the first initial offer may not truly reflect the full value of your damages. This is especially true if medical treatment or vehicle repairs are ongoing. Prior to accepting any settlement from an insurance company, you’ll want to speak with an experienced insurance professional or legal professional who can better help you understand the process and ensure you’re being treated fairly.
